The Road Trip That Started Everything

PodShaper began, like many good stories do, on a road trip.

Years ago, when podcasting was still finding its footing, we (Chris and Rebecca) were on the road for hours at a time, trying to stay awake (without waking the sleeping baby) and inspired by the growing world of podcasting. But there was one problem: we were constantly adjusting the volume. One moment the host was a whisper, the next, the theme music would blare through the speakers—forget about those s’s and pops! It was frustrating—and it sparked an idea.

Chris, already deep into music production and sound design, knew it didn’t have to be that way. And Rebecca, with business acumen and systems-thinking, saw the bigger picture: people will want better audio. Creators needed partners who cared about both quality and message. Six months later, we began to dream about a big move abroad and determined that we needed to join the fast growing ‘gig’ economy to make it work (which we did—more to come on that)…and PodShaper was born!
